Ruth Cummings
Ruth E. Cummings, 97, of Marshall died on Tuesday, November 24, 2020 at Medilodge of Marshall.
She was born November 13, 1923 in Waukegan, Illinois to Forest and Ruth (Welch) Cummings, attended Detroit Schools and worked at JL Hudson’s as a model in Detroit before moving to Marshall.
Ruth worked as a waitress for many years at different restaurants in the area, including Schuler’s, The Hilton Inn, Green’s Tavern, and Angelo’s. She was a member of the Marshall Women of the Moose #202 and Marshall Christ Lutheran Church and enjoyed reading and spending time with her family.
She is survived by her son and daughter-in-law Tim and June Lewis; grandchildren Dawn Potter, Kyle (Broek) Lewis, Sarah Lewis of Lansing, Katrine (Bill) Stelges of Florida, Cassandra (Trevor Ely) Lapland of Ohio and Garrett (Brittany) Lapland of Indiana; five great-grandchildren and special friend Dora Presecan. She was preceded in death by her parents; son Tom Potter in 2011 and sisters Bette, Mary and Josephine.
